Abstract
A successful new technique for the fabrication of bulk indium tunnel junctions, In (bulk) ‐ Al2O3–Pb, has been developed and was used to determine the value of the reduced energy gap as 2Δ(0) /kTc = 3.58 for bulk polycrystalline indium.Keywords
